    摘要: Electrographic printing wherein raised information, with a distinct tactile feel, can be printed by electrographic techniques. Such electrographic printing comprises the steps of forming a desired print image, electrographically, on a receiver member utilizing standard size marking particles; and in an area of the formed print image, where desired tactile feel, raised information is to be formed, selectively forming such tactile feel, raised information utilizing marking particles of a substantially larger size than the standard size marking particles of the desired print image.

    摘要: An electrographic printing system for forming a tactile printed image on a receiver medium, comprising an image processing path, one or more printing modules and a fixing subsystem. The image processing path provides a sequence of image patterns including a plurality of annular shapes having associated inner and outer sizes, the inner and outer sizes of the annular shapes varying in a monotonic sequence. The printing modules are controlled to form a sequence of toner particle images corresponding to the sequence of image patterns, and to sequentially transfer the sequence of toner particle images in register onto the receiver medium such that the annular shapes in the toner particle images overlap to form a tactile image feature having a hollow core. The fixing subsystem is used to permanently attach the transferred toner particle images to the receiver medium.

    摘要: A method for forming a tactile printed image on a receiver medium using an electrographic printer, comprising forming a sequence of toner particle images on one or more primary imaging members, the sequence of toner particle images including a plurality of annular shapes having associated inner and outer sizes. The inner and outer sizes of the annular shapes varying in a monotonic sequence, such that when the sequence of toner particle images are transferred in register onto the receiver medium the annular shapes are substantially concentric and overlapping, thereby forming a tactile image feature having a hollow core; which is then fixed to permanently attach the transferred toner particle images to the receiver medium.

    摘要: Apparatus and method of making an ink-jet-ink-derived material image on a receiver. An ink jet device is used to form a coagulable ink image on a member, the ink image including a coagulable marking ink and a non-marking ink. Each smallest resolved imaging area of the ink image includes a predetermined mixed volume of the coagulable marking ink and the non-marking ink, the predetermined mixed volume being coagulable. Coagulates are formed within the coagulable ink image, and excess liquid is removed from the coagulates to form an ink-jet-ink-derived material image. The ink-jet-ink-derived image is transferred from the operational surface of the intermediate member to another member, which another member may be a receiver member, a drum or a web.
